Title :
Decreasing the Energy Consumption by a New Algorithm in Choosing the Best Sensor Node in Wireless Sensor Network with Point Coverage

Abstract :
Since we are not able to replace the battery in a wireless sensor network, the issues of energy and lifetime are the most important parameters. In asymmetrical networks, different sensors with various abilities are used. Super nodes, with higher power and wider range of communication in comparison with common sensors, are used to cause connectivity and transmit data to base stations in these networks. It is crucial to select the parameters of fit function and monitoring sensors optimally in a point covering network. In this paper, we utilized an algorithm to select monitoring sensors. The selection is done by using the novel exponential relation released in this paper. This relation takes remained energy into consideration. This method increases lifetime, decreases and balances energy consumption as confirmed by simulation results.
